设为首页收藏本站Access中国

Office中国论坛/Access中国论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

返回列表 发新帖
查看: 12232|回复: 27
打印 上一主题 下一主题

[原创]ADP新手交流(5)

[复制链接]
跳转到指定楼层
1#
发表于 2005-11-8 22:50:00 | 显示全部楼层 回帖奖励 |倒序浏览 |阅读模式
ADP UI(用户界面)设计思路

申明:

1、本文说是ADP的用户界面设计,其实是挂羊头卖狗肉,因为这个界面不单单是用在ADP中,MDB中也一样可以用。

2、这个界面基本上就是网上流传很广的刘小军先生的“通用界面”的翻版,所有代码几乎没有改变。所以技术是刘先生的。

如果只是简单的翻版通用界面,那就没有什么意思了。但原来的“通用界面”是用在MDB中的,结合了开关面板,在ADP中连开关面板也没有了,当然不能照搬了,怎么办?改!

第一个问题:怎样建立一个类OUTLOOK风格的界面?

所谓OUTLOOK风格,就是左边一排按钮,点击不同的按钮右边会出现其他不同的子功能按钮(当然在这个例子中,,离真正的OUTLOOK风格还差很远),一个思路:利用选项卡控件。选项卡是ACCESS自带的控件,上面可以插入很多的页面,只要在各页面上摆放各子功能按纽,然后利用左边的按纽来控制打开选项卡上的页面,就实现了我们想要的效果。

第二个问题:如何利用按纽来控制打开选项卡上不同的页面?

1、首先我们来理解选项卡页面的索引编号,原来选项卡上第一页的索引是0,第二页是1,以此类推(跟列表是一样)

2、写在按纽单击事件来打开选项卡上某一页的代码就是:

Private Sub CmdBut_Click()

Me.选项卡.Value = 0   '(值就是想打开页面的索引值,本例是打开第一页)

End Sub

(实例中用了两种方法)

简单吧?

第三个问题:如何将选项卡隐藏?

完成上面两步后,显得还不够专业,只有将选项卡隐藏起来后才好象是真的一样。

1、隐藏选项卡:选择选项卡的”属性“==”格式“==”背景样式“,选”透明“

2、隐藏选项卡标签:选择选项卡的”属性“==”格式“==”样式“,选”无“(原来选项卡还可以这样用)

好了,现在看看效果,还真不错。

至于一些按纽的效果等,原来的就很好。

附个实例,里面的图标我送给大家的,品味还不错吧!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?注册

x
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享分享 分享淘帖 订阅订阅
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|站长邮箱|小黑屋|手机版|Office中国/Access中国 ( 粤ICP备10043721号-1 )  

GMT+8, 2024-5-17 11:24 , Processed in 0.084725 second(s), 25 queries .

Powered by Discuz! X3.3

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表